A musty smell in the basement or crawl space is usually moisture you can't see yet, not just "old house smell."
Hairline cracks can widen over a Tyrone winter's freeze-thaw cycle and become active leak points by spring.
Efflorescence is a clear sign that water is actively passing through your Tyrone foundation wall, even if you've never seen standing water.
A sump pump that never stops cycling is often working harder than it should, or is undersized for your Tyrone lot's water table.
If a foundation wall looks like it's leaning or bulging inward, that's beyond a simple seal and needs a full assessment.
